The contract titled ODOC SFM - FY27 - Uniforms / Portal under solicitation number SRC0000039778 is a state-level procurement initiated by the Com100000 Administration Comtusg, Com650000 State Fire Marshal Comsfm in Ohio, seeking corporate uniforms for fiscal year 2027. The solicitation was posted on June 2, 2026, with a response deadline of June 17, 2026, at 9:00 PM Eastern Time, indicating a short and time-sensitive procurement window. Only state and local government entities (SLED) are involved, with no federal or private sector set-asides identified, and the NAICS code is not specified, leaving the exact classification of the goods open to bidder interpretation. Performance of the contract is required within the state of Ohio, though no specific city or zip code is provided for delivery or service location. All communications and submissions must be made through the OhioBuys portal, with no direct point of contact listed, requiring vendors to navigate the online system for details and submissions. Full Description
Itemized Quote. The quote shall be itemized and include the following: estimated shipping, company name, contact information, including name, phone number and email to which COM should remit the purchase order.Nothing herein guarantees that the quote will be accepted by Commerce.Form of Payment. Please state in the quote if you accept credit card as form of payment and if there are any additional fees applied to those purchases. If so, please state the additional fees and/or surcharge in the quote.Current State Contract or Agreement. If the products and/or services are currently contracted under a Department of Administrative Services (“DAS”) Contract, State Term Schedule (“STS”), Master Maintenance Agreement (“MMA”) or Master Cloud Services Agreement (“MCSA”), provide the contract number and confirm your quote pricing matches what is listed in the pricing section of the DAS contract. If the pricing contained in your responsive documents fails to match the DAS contract pricing, your quote may be rejected.If the product and/or service requested is not quoted from an existing DAS Contract or Agreement, please provide supplier’s Software License Agreement, Maintenance Agreement, and Terms and Conditions documentation when quoting.If not all products and/or services are referenced on a DAS Contract, please provide two separate quotes: one for products and/or services addressed in the DAS contract and one for the products and/or services not addressed by the DAS contract.If signature is required for products and/or services not addressed by the DAS contract, please provide the agreement and/or terms and conditions related to the purchase. This includes software license agreements.
